3. The adductor hiatus is an opening or
gap formed by the fascia of the adductor
magnus.The adductor hiatus transmits the
femoral artery and vein from the adductor
canal in the thigh to the popliteal fossa
posterior to the knee
4. The roof of the fossa is formed by
the fascia lata, which is here strongly
reinforced by transverse fibres.
It is pierced by the small saphenous vein
and the posterior femoral cutaneous nerve.
The floor is provided, from above downwards, by
the popliteal surface of the femur,
the capsule of the knee joint,
reinforced by the oblique popliteal ligament,
and the popliteus muscle
5. Deeply, the superior boundaries are
formed by the diverging medial and
lateral supracondylar lines of the
femur. The inferior boundary is
formed by the soleal line of the tibia
6. The popliteal artery and vein and the tibial and
common peroneal nerves pass through the fossa.
A small group of popliteal lymph nodes lie alongside
the popliteal vein.
7. The popliteal artery
It enters the popliteal fossa on the medial side of the
femur;
it lies not only deep but medial to the sciatic nerve
8. The artery lies successively on the
popliteal surface of the femur, separated
from it by a little fat, on the oblique
popliteal ligament and on the fascia over
the popliteus muscle.
It passes under the fibrous arch in
soleus and immediately divides into
anterior and posterior tibial arteries.
Rarely the popliteal artery may divide
proximal to popliteus

12. GENICULAR ANASTOMOSIS a network of vessels surrounding
the knee that provides collateral circulation capable of maintaining
blood supply to the leg during full knee flexion

13. The common peroneal nerve
(common fibular nerve)
runs downwards and laterally, medial to the biceps
tendon, and disappears into the substance of peroneus
longus to lie on the neck of the fibula,

14. The tibial nerve runs vertically
down along the middle of the fossa
and disappears by passing deeply
between the heads of
gastrocnemius

15. POPLITEUS:
This muscle is attached to a triangular area
on the posterior surface of the tibia above the soleal line.
The tendon lies within the capsule of the knee joint,
entering it beneath the arcuate popliteal ligament, to
which superficial fibres of the muscle are attached
16. The femur is rotated laterally
to unlock the joint at the
commencement of flexion by
the popliteus
